Plasma Pancreatic Polypeptide (PP)

36-amino-acid regulatory peptide synthesized by gamma-cells (PP cells) localized in the head of the pancreas, released under vagal cholinergic control.

Standard Range50 - 300 pg/mL (fasting)
Optimal Longevity60 - 250 pg/mL
Measurement Unitpg/mL
Organ SystemVagal Cholinergic Tone & Pancreatic Output

Molecular Mechanism & Clinical Purpose

Suppresses postprandial pancreatic exocrine enzyme and bicarbonate secretion and inhibits gallbladder emptying.

Differential Diagnosis

Elevated Levels (PP High)

  • •Pancreatic neuroendocrine tumors (PPoma)
  • •Normal postprandial vagal cholinergic stimulation
  • •Chronic renal failure

Low Levels (PP Low)

  • •Autonomic diabetic neuropathy (blunted PP response to sham feeding or hypoglycemia)
  • •Total pancreatectomy

Longevity Risk Architecture & Epidemiology
Serves as a functional biomarker of autonomic vagal nerve integrity (vagal neuropathy blunts PP surge) and PPoma tumor surveillance.
